A reboot of the real-time strategy series The Settlers has been in development for a very long time. In January of this year, we received a beta version (you can read about our impressions here), but the planned release in March did not happen, on the contrary, the developers announced another series of delays. More than six months later, the developers from the Ubisoft Düsseldorf studio again applied for the floor and brought a five-minute video with new information. First, the game was given a subtitle that reads: New allies. In addition, however, it received a number of improvements.
Players can look forward to smoother gameplay, new map movement options, better food usage, improved user interface and keyboard tweaks. Also in the game will be a story campaign with 13 missions, a Hardcore mode (formerly known as Onslaught), which received many improvements, as well as new maps (there are already 12 in total) and individual factions with unique units. have also been changed. The economy has been overhauled, especially the production and use of tools, as well as the research system. A forester was added to the game, which was one of the most requested features because it allows you to plant trees, which was not possible in the beta.
As for the release, The Settlers: New Allies will arrive February 17, 2023 on the PC, with Czech subtitles. However, console versions are also in development. Nintendo Switch, PlayStation and Xbox, as well as GeForce Now and Luna streaming services.. All platforms will have cross-progress and cross-play between them.
